WebThe list of Shoulder abbreviations in Medical WebApr 14, 2024 · The Quick Disability of the Arm, Shoulder, and Hand (Q-DASH) is a patient-reported survey [28, 29]. It is a subset of 11 items from the 30-item DASH questions that assess difficulties with specific tasks: 5 concerning symptoms, 4 on social function and 1 on work function, sleep and confidence. The score ranges from 0 to 100 and the higher …
